I have a Basis 2001 turntable, with the latest Vector 3 tonearm. (FYI, it is an older 2001, not the latest signature version.) It sounds very, very good. In fact, it competes very favorably with my friends VPI HR-X turntable, IMHO, and his.
However, that being said, I do want to upgrade to the 2500, (in order to get that last bit of resolution and bass response possible), and will when I get the funds. However, the sound is so good, that I am not in a hurry to do so.)
I am not sure I would buy a new Basis, as the markup on them is pretty steep. I have bought both of my Basis turntables (I had a 1400 previously) used. Setup is a breeze, and I love the lack of tweakiness to the tables, so buying used seems like an acceptable risk with this line.
Also, the support from AJ Conti (Basis's designer/owner) has been great, even though he knows I have bought two of his tables, and his Vector tone arm, used and not new. Having great customer support is a plus in my book.
